        I rebuilt the iso using UltraISO for windows; adding my myDSL apps in the OPTIONAL dir, & they are not there when I right-click.  They were there in .0.8.4.  myDSL apps that are in the root directory load however.Thanks in advance  Posted by ke4nt1 on Dec. 07 2004,05:40  
        The directory should be called /optional - not /OPTIONALand don't use "toram" as a boot option, if running from liveCD. The "toram" assumes you WANT to remove the CD, therefore making the /optional dir non-functional from menu. Your extensions can be found in your MyDSL icon, or in emelfm , and using the mydsl button to install apps. 73 ke4nt  Posted by DSL_Nuuubilicious on Dec. 09 2004,15:45
